Bernie Antcliff and Joey Kimbara after winning major Central Queensland titles

YEPPOON Golf Club’s Joey Kimbara and Bernie Antcliff won the men’s and women’s (respectively) Central Queensland Sandgreen Open Championships last month.

Kimbara defeated Rockhampton Golf Club’s Shaun Antcliff on the second extra hole of a sudden-death playoff after the pair had returned rounds of nine-under par 61s at Mt Morgan golf course.

It was Kimbara’s second Central Queensland Open Championship win after winning the CQ men’s open at the Rockhampton Golf Club last year.

Meanwhile, Bernie Antcliff scored her biggest golf tournament win in taking out the women’s title.

She fired a one-under par 69 to edge out her daughter Sarah by a single shot.

In the B grade, Mount Morgan’s Dan McLeod carded a one-over par 71 to defeat club-mate Simon Ross (72) for the title.

In the women’s B grade, Rockhampton’s Nola Taylor signed for an 83 to finish four strokes clear of Miriam Vale’s Kate Bell.

Wowan’s Brian Moretti (84) and Gayle Webber (Wowan) took out the men’s and women’s C grade titles respectively.

Golf Central Queensland secretary Gurney Clamp said the organisation was delighted with the trial of playing the men’s and women’s championships at the same time and venue – Mount Morgan Golf Club, which is celebrating its 60th anniversary this year.
